Bookroo's summary

During an underwater TV shoot, chaos ensues when a shark interrupts the scene. Accused of being a menace, this shark insists he's just misunderstood. Is he truly harmless, or is there more to his toothy grin? As the crew grapples with fear and confusion, the shark's intentions remain a mystery. With humor and unexpected twists, this tale explores what it means to be misunderstood, leaving readers questioning if appearances can be deceiving. Dive into a story where laughter meets curiosity, and discover if the shark can ever prove his innocence.

From the publisher

Every beachgoer knows that there’s nothing more terrifying than a… SHARRRK! But this shark is just misunderstood, or is he? In a wholly original, sidesplittingly funny story, New York Times bestselling author Ame Dyckman and illustrator Scott Magoon take this perennial theme and turn it on its (hammer)head with a brand-new cheeky character. The filming of an underwater TV show goes awry when the crew gets interrupted by a… SHARRRK! Poor Shark, he wasn’t trying to scare them, he’s just misunderstood! Then he’s accused of trying to eat a fish. Will Shark ever catch a break? After all, he wasn’t going to eat the fish, he was just showing it his new tooth! Or was he? Explosively funny, extraordinarily clever, and even full of fun shark facts, this surprisingly endearing story gets to the heart of what it feels like to be misunderstood by the people around you. With a surprise twist ending, our Misunderstood Shark will have kids rolling with laughter!
